Abstract
本发明公开了一种农业用花生清洗装置,包括底板、支撑板、电动推杆、清洗罩、支撑杆、清洗筒、第一毛刷条、套筒、中空转轴、毛刷杆、第二毛刷条、电机、第一斜齿轮、第二斜齿轮、第一皮带轮、皮带、第二皮带轮、转轴、第三斜齿轮、第四斜齿轮、第一水管、喷头、收集框和过滤装置,所述过滤装置包括初效滤网、HEPA滤网和活性炭板,本发明设有电机、第一斜齿轮、第二斜齿轮、第一皮带轮、第二皮带轮、皮带、转轴、第三斜齿轮、第四斜齿轮、中空转轴、第一毛刷条和毛刷杆,对花生表面进行高效刷洗,工作效率高,清洗干净,设有第一水管、喷头和喷孔,水管进水,清洗更加充分、快速,提高了清洗效率。
The invention discloses an agricultural peanut cleaning device, which comprises a base plate, a support plate, an electric push rod, a cleaning cover, a support rod, a cleaning cylinder, a first brush strip, a sleeve, a hollow rotating shaft, a brush rod, a second brush Brush bar, motor, first helical gear, second helical gear, first pulley, belt, second pulley, rotating shaft, third helical gear, fourth helical gear, first water pipe, nozzle, collection frame and filter device, all Said filtering device comprises primary effect filter screen, HEPA filter screen and activated carbon plate, and the present invention is provided with motor, first helical gear, second helical gear, first pulley, second pulley, belt, rotating shaft, the 3rd helical gear, the 3rd helical gear, the 3rd helical gear Four helical gears, a hollow shaft, the first brush bar and the brush rod can efficiently scrub the surface of peanuts, with high working efficiency and clean cleaning. It is equipped with the first water pipe, nozzle and spray hole, and the water pipe enters the water to clean more fully. Fast, improving cleaning efficiency.

背景技术Background technique
花生,是我国产量丰富、食用广泛的一种坚果,又名“长生果”、“泥豆”等。花生被人们誉为“植物肉”,含油量高达50%,品质优良,气味清香,除供食用外,还用于印染、造纸工业;花生也是一味中药,适用营养不良、脾胃失调、咳嗽痰喘、乳汁缺少等症。花生收获后表面附有大量的泥块,在食用或者加工之前,都需要对其进行清洗,但是现有的清洗装置清洗速度慢、效率低,并且清洗筒内部的污泥不能够及时排出,使污泥混入水中,对花生的清洗效果造成影响;清洗后的花生取放困难,需要人工将花生取出,消耗大量的劳动力,增加农业生产成本。Peanut is a kind of nut with abundant production and wide consumption in our country, also known as "longevity fruit", "nidou" and so on. Peanut is known as "vegetable meat", with an oil content of up to 50%, high quality, and a fragrant smell. In addition to being edible, it is also used in printing and dyeing and papermaking industries; peanut is also a traditional Chinese medicine, suitable for malnutrition, spleen and stomach disorders, cough, phlegm and asthma , lack of milk embolism. After the peanuts are harvested, there is a large amount of mud on the surface, which needs to be cleaned before eating or processing. However, the existing cleaning device has a slow cleaning speed and low efficiency, and the sludge inside the cleaning cylinder cannot be discharged in time, which makes the The sludge mixed into the water will affect the cleaning effect of peanuts; it is difficult to pick and place the washed peanuts, and the peanuts need to be taken out manually, which consumes a lot of labor and increases the cost of agricultural production.

本发明的工作原理是:本发明在使用时,首先打开端盖25,将花生放入清洗筒21内,然后盖上端盖,启动电机14,电机14带动第一斜齿轮16和第一皮带轮15转动,第一斜齿轮16通过第二斜齿轮17带动连接套筒18转动,连接套筒18带动清洗筒21转动,清洗筒21使其内花生翻动同时第一毛刷条22对花生表面进行刷洗,同时第一皮带轮15通过皮带带动第二皮带轮11转动,第二皮带轮11带动转轴12转动,转轴12带动第三斜齿轮8转动,第三斜齿轮8通过第四斜齿轮7带动中空转轴28转动,且中空转轴28的转向与清洗筒21的转向相反,中空转轴28带动毛刷杆24转动,通过毛刷杆24与第一毛刷条22的配合,对花生表面进行高效刷洗,工作效率高,清洗干净,同时进水管10进水,水进入第一水管9内,然后由喷头29以及喷孔27喷出,从外部和内部同时对花生进行冲洗,使水充分与花生接触,清洗更加充分、快速,提高了清洗效率,清洗后的污水经排污口5流入框体33内,经过滤装置过滤后,在水泵34作用下进入第二水管3后进入第一水管9内,通过这样循环利用,避免浪费水资源,清洗筒21在转动过程中,第二毛刷条29对清洗筒21底部进行不断刷动,避免污泥将清洗筒21的网孔堵塞,导致污水难以排出,影响清洗效率,清洗完成后,打开端盖25,控制电动推杆2的伸缩杆伸长,通过与支撑杆30配合使清洗筒21发生倾斜,清洗筒21内的花生落入收集框32内,完成收集,出料方便,实用性强。The working principle of the present invention is: when the present invention is in use, first open the end cover 25, put the peanuts into the cleaning cylinder 21, then cover the end cover, start the motor 14, and the motor 14 drives the first helical gear 16 and the first pulley 15 Rotate, the first helical gear 16 drives the connecting sleeve 18 to rotate through the second helical gear 17, the connecting sleeve 18 drives the cleaning cylinder 21 to rotate, the cleaning cylinder 21 makes the inner peanuts turn over and the first brush bar 22 scrubs the surface of the peanuts At the same time, the first pulley 15 drives the second pulley 11 to rotate through the belt, the second pulley 11 drives the rotating shaft 12 to rotate, the rotating shaft 12 drives the third helical gear 8 to rotate, and the third helical gear 8 drives the hollow shaft 28 to rotate through the fourth helical gear 7 , and the rotation of the hollow rotating shaft 28 is opposite to that of the cleaning cylinder 21, the hollow rotating shaft 28 drives the brush rod 24 to rotate, and through the cooperation of the brush rod 24 and the first brush bar 22, the surface of the peanut is efficiently scrubbed, and the work efficiency is high , clean, while the water inlet pipe 10 enters the water, the water enters the first water pipe 9, and then sprays out from the nozzle 29 and the nozzle hole 27, and the peanuts are rinsed from the outside and the inside at the same time, so that the water can fully contact with the peanuts, and the cleaning is more complete , fast, improved cleaning efficiency, the cleaned sewage flows into the frame 33 through the sewage outlet 5, after being filtered by the filter device, it enters the second water pipe 3 under the action of the water pump 34 and then enters the first water pipe 9, and is recycled in this way , to avoid wasting water resources, during the rotation of the cleaning cylinder 21, the second brush bar 29 continuously brushes the bottom of the cleaning cylinder 21 to prevent the sludge from clogging the mesh of the cleaning cylinder 21, making it difficult to discharge sewage and affecting cleaning efficiency After the cleaning is completed, open the end cover 25, control the extension of the telescopic rod of the electric push rod 2, and make the cleaning cylinder 21 tilt by cooperating with the support rod 30, and the peanuts in the cleaning cylinder 21 fall into the collection frame 32, and the collection is completed. It is convenient to discharge and has strong practicability.
